What Zaiori Means
“Zaiori is a modern invented name, possibly inspired by Japanese sounds and aesthetics, although it doesn't have a direct translation in Japanese.”
The Story of Zaiori
Can you hear the whisper of distant shores and the elegance of a name yet to be fully embraced?
Zaiori is a modern invention, perhaps drawing inspiration from the fluid sounds and aesthetic grace often associated with Japanese aesthetics, though it holds no direct translation. It’s a name crafted for its resonance and gentle flow.
